Q: Is 3,807,860 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,807,860 is a composite number.

Why is 3,807,860 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,807,860 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 7 10 14 20 28 35 59 70 118 140 236 295 413 461 590 826 922 1,180 1,652 1,844 2,065 2,305 3,227 4,130 4,610 6,454 8,260 9,220 12,908 16,135 27,199 32,270 54,398 64,540 108,796 135,995 190,393 271,990 380,786 543,980 761,572 951,965 1,903,930 and 3,807,860, with no remainder.

Since 3,807,860 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,807,860, it is a composite number.
